Bow Police Arrest Bedford Man Following Sexual Assault Investigation





January 22, 2026 — by Scanner Alerts Media


Bow, NH


The Bow Police Department announced that an arrest was made Thursday morning following an investigation into the sexual assault of a minor.


Police said James Bautista, 21, of Bedford, was taken into custody without incident. Bautista is charged with three counts of Felonious Sexual Assault under NH RSA 632-A:3. Authorities stated the charges are non-bailable offenses pursuant to RSA 597:2.


Bautista was booked, processed, and transported to the Merrimack County House of Corrections. Police said he is expected to be video arraigned in the 6th Circuit District Division Concord Court on Friday, January 23, 2026.


The investigation remains active.
